Evolution is a short-order cook, not a watchmaker
Chris Miller1
- HHMI, Department of Biochemistry, Brandeis University, Waltham, Massachusetts 02454, USA
The visual shock of last week's 'intelligent design' cover was matched by the perceptiveness of your News Feature (Nature 434, 1062–1065; 2005) on the seepage of this slyly religious ideology into science curricula. This stuff should certainly be kept out of high schools, but I am ambivalent about its presence in our universities, where free discussion is of greater value than correctness — political, scientific or otherwise.
